## Verdict rules

- Return only `PASS` or `REJECT` as the final verdict. Do not use “conditional pass,” “mostly fine,” or “acceptable after explanation.”
- Treat `UNCERTAIN` as `REJECT` for publication. If a body part or action needs prose to become plausible, reject it.
- Reject any clear extra, missing, detached, fused, displaced, mirrored, or impossible structure.
- Judge “extra” and “missing” against the depicted person's intended or visibly supported anatomy, not an assumed standard body. Do not reject an accurately represented amputation, congenital limb difference, prosthesis, injury, or mobility aid merely because it differs from a conventional figure.
- Reject when anatomy is individually plausible but the action, balance, contact, support, grip, or force chain cannot occur.
- For a targeted manual action, reject unless the current depicted instant—not a hypothetical later repositioning—shows a feasible tool-to-target path, body support, and task awareness.
- Reject a precision action when the head and available sensory orientation read as looking away from the target, or when the tool must cross the body through an unsupported or unreadable swing merely to reach it.
- Reject when cropping or occlusion creates an unintended abrupt body termination inconsistent with the established depicted morphology.
- Allow stylization only when the structural logic remains readable. Artistic distortion cannot excuse broken attachment, joint, ownership, or force relationships.
- Do not mark an intentionally hidden body part as missing when the visible segments align and the occlusion can physically contain it.
- Do not infer or verify identity, ethnicity, race, nationality, sex or gender, age, disability status, diagnosis, or cause from appearance. Use a supplied depiction constraint only to establish the claimed morphology; never turn the image audit into sensitive-attribute classification.

## Whole-body scope

Always consider all visible regions:

- head, face, jaw, and ears;
- neck and shoulder girdle;
- thorax, abdomen, and spine;
- pelvis, hips, and gluteal region;
- upper arms, elbows, forearms, and wrists;
- palms, backs of hands, thumbs, fingers, and grips;
- thighs, knees, lower legs, and ankles;
- heels, arches, soles, toes, and ground contact.

Then audit the body as one mechanism: center of mass, support base, line of action, tool-to-target trajectory, task awareness, object contact, load path, perspective, scale, occlusion, clothing-body continuity, and limb ownership.

## Human and hominin limits

- Judge historical or fossil-hominin reconstructions against the intended morphology; do not force modern-human limb proportions or facial anatomy onto another hominin.
- Judge living people and characters against their depicted anatomy. Describe visible form neutrally and do not turn normal human variation, amputation, congenital difference, prosthesis, assistive device, or an intentionally represented injury into an error label or infer its cause.
- Still require count, attachment, joint continuity, left/right consistency, plausible range of motion, balance, and force.
- Separate anatomical plausibility from archaeological certainty. A plausible pose does not prove that the depicted behavior occurred.
- Do not infer or verify identity or sensitive attributes from appearance. If the supplied intent states an age range or bodily configuration, treat it only as a depiction constraint and do not claim to have inferred it from the image.
- Internal anatomy, diagnostic imaging, pathology, surgery, treatment, clinical patient education, forensic conclusions, and other safety-critical anatomy are outside scope. Return `REJECT` for this gate with `applicability: OUT_OF_SCOPE` and require a qualified specialist.

## Remediation

1. Name the smallest observable defect and its location.
2. Trace the affected chain to adjacent structures; a wrong hand may require wrist, forearm, elbow, shoulder, pose, or camera repair.
3. Prefer re-composition over local inpainting when identity, attachment, perspective, balance, or force is involved.
4. State repair constraints as observable geometry, not vague quality words.
5. Archive rejected candidates; do not overwrite them as if they had passed.
6. Re-run the entire workflow on the new candidate. A repaired image receives no inherited credit.
